Workflow Diagram
Generate a Mermaid flowchart showing process workflows, pipelines, or state machines from code or documentation.
When To Use
- Visualizing CI/CD or deployment pipelines
- Documenting multi-step development workflows
- Mapping state machines or lifecycle processes
- Answering "what steps happen when X runs?"

Step 2: Generate Mermaid Syntax
Transform the structural model into a Mermaid flowchart with decision nodes and process steps.
Rules for workflow diagrams:
- Use
flowchart TDfor sequential processes - Use
flowchart LRfor pipelines with parallel tracks - Use shapes to distinguish step types:
[Rectangle]for process steps{Diamond}for decision points([Stadium])for start/end states[[Subroutine]]for sub-processes((Circle))for join/sync points
- Use
-->|label|for transition conditions - Group parallel tracks into subgraphs
- Color-code by outcome:
- Default for happy path
- Dotted (
-.->) for error/fallback paths - Thick (
==>) for critical path
- Limit to 20 nodes maximum
Example output:
flowchart TD
start([Start: PR Created])
lint[Run Linters]
test[Run Tests]
review{Code Review}
approve[Approved]
changes[Request Changes]
merge([Merge to Main])
start --> lint --> test
test --> review
review -->|pass| approve --> merge
review -->|fail| changes -.-> lint
